What Is Printed On It
The central graphic consists entirely of typographic elements arranged in two distinct layers on the black bib surface. The primary word PRIDE appears in large, block-style capital letters filled with horizontal color bands derived from several recognized LGBTQIA+ flags. These bands incorporate red, orange, yellow, green, blue, purple, pink, light blue, grey, black, and white in precise sequences that correspond to specific flag designs rather than random gradients. The letter P contains the classic rainbow sequence, while subsequent letters integrate the transgender flag’s light blue, pink, and white stripes, the pansexual flag’s yellow, pink, and blue bands, and sections reflecting the Progress Pride flag’s inclusion of black, brown, grey, and purple alongside traditional colors. Below and slightly overlapping the base of the PRIDE letters sits the word Atlanta rendered in elegant white cursive script with a thin outline, creating visual depth and anchoring the design geographically. No images, icons, or decorative borders accompany the text; the entire artwork relies solely on color composition and typography to convey its message of unified representation.

Care
Machine wash cold, inside out, with like colours. Tumble dry low or hang to dry. Do not iron directly over the print — press from the back if you need to. No bleach, no dry cleaning.
The ink is water-based and cures into the fabric, so it will soften with the canvas rather than peel off it.
